How long does it take for Tinder to verify a photo?

Once you have uploaded your photos, you can just wait for a while for the verification process to complete. Usually, it takes at most 2-3 days for the verification to be accepted or declined. As soon as the verification process is completed, Tinder will let you know and you can view a blue tick adjacent to your name.

Similarly Are Tinder pictures Square? Tinder requires you to crop pictures to a square (an aspect ratio of 1:1). But then, in the swiping deck, it zooms into your main photo so that it’s taller than it is wide (an aspect ratio of 0.7:1).

Can Tinder verification be faked? Tinder Verification Code Scam

The Tinder account verification scam involves a match asking whether or not you’ve verified your profile on the app. The match, who is actually a bot, then asks you to verify your account through a link that they provide in order to receive your Tinder verification officially.

Are verified accounts on Tinder real?

The photo verification system requires daters to take a selfie in real time that matches a pose shown by a model in a sample image. Those photos are then sent to Tinder’s community team, which verifies that each user matches both the given pose and their chosen profile photos.

Why do my photos look blurry on Tinder?

If you upload photos of the wrong size, you’ll end up with a blurry or low-quality photo as Tinder will try to adjust the image to fit their card stack format. This is also the case for other platforms such as Instagram. Resizing your photo to a 640×640 grid should do the trick to stop Tinder from resizing your images.

What size photos does Tinder use?

Crop the picture to the right size. The perfect size for the Tinder profile picture is 640×640 pixels, however Tinder changes this once your photo is uploaded.

How does Tinder verify identity?

Face verification detects your face in your selfie and your profile photos, and extracts facial geometries using facial recognition technology to generate a unique number or “template.” When your selfie template matches the template from your profile pictures, we know you’re the same person as your profile photos.

What is the blue tick on Tinder?

The feature allows members to self-authenticate through a series of real-time posed selfies, which are compared to existing profile photos using human-assisted AI technology. Verified profiles will display a blue checkmark so members can trust their authenticity.

Are the blurred likes on Tinder real?

In the regular, free version the images in this ‘Liked’ list are blurred to the extent that they’re teasing yet unrecognizable. To unblur them, you have to pay up and get yourself a Tinder Gold subscription, which varies in monthly price depending on the total subscription period.

Why are my Tinder photos zoomed in?

When it comes to Tinder, the required dimensions of the images are 640×640 pixels. However, once the photo is uploaded, Tinder is going to zoom in and display it at 600×848 pixels. Its default aspect ratio is 7:10.

Why do Tinder bots want your phone number?

Apparently, Tinder spam bots simply changed their scripts in order to get users’ phone numbers instead. They then proceeded to text them the spam links via SMS. Of course, just because Tinder made a technical change then Tinder-related SMS spam increased, that doesn’t mean that the change caused the spam’s increase.

Does Tinder send texts to your phone?

When Tinder notices there’s been an attempt of logging in to your account from another device or location, they inform you via text message. They also include a verification code in the text, which you must enter to log in.
